When you contact a preschool, go beyond just asking for the monthly rate. Have a conversation about their philosophy. Are they play-based, academic, or a blend? For a three or four-year-old, a play-based curriculum that fosters social skills, curiosity, and a love for learning is often the most developmentally appropriate and can be just as effective as a more rigid, expensive academic program. Ask specifically what is included in the tuition. Some schools might have a lower base rate but then require additional fees for supplies, field trips, or mandatory fundraisers. A slightly higher rate that includes all materials and healthy snacks might actually be the better value and simpler for your monthly planning.
Finally, never be afraid to ask about financial assistance. Many preschools, even the smaller ones, have discretionary funds or sliding scale tuition options based on family income. It’s a question they hear often, and they want to help make their program accessible to the children of Farnsworth. Also, check if the school accepts the Texas Child Care Subsidy, which can help eligible families cover the cost of care. Finding the right affordable preschool near you is about partnership.
